C++一维数组元素引用详解:定义、赋值与输出
需积分: 32 185 浏览量
更新于2024-08-19
收藏 8.81MB PPT 举报
一维数组元素的引用是C++编程中的基础概念,在谭浩强的《C++清华大学-谭浩强》一书中有所阐述。该部分主要讲解了如何在C++中处理一维数组的操作,包括定义、赋值和输出。
1. 数组定义:
在C++中,数组是一组相同类型的数据元素的集合,通过一个变量名(如`a`)来引用整个序列。例如,`int a[10]`定义了一个包含10个整数的数组,数组下标从0开始,即`a[0]`到`a[9]`。
2. 赋值:
使用循环结构(如`for`循环)可以逐个元素地给数组赋值,例如`a[i]=i`表示将数组元素设置为从0到9的整数。在这个例子中,`i`作为循环变量,每递增一次就将当前的值赋给对应的数组元素。
3. 数组元素引用:
对数组元素的引用与变量类似,可以直接通过数组名和下标来访问,如`cout<<a[i];`。当`i`从0到9变化时,程序会依次输出数组的每个元素值,最后呈现出了从9到0的顺序。
4. 输出:
通过`cout`流输出数组元素,通过`\t`分隔符使得输出更加清晰。`cout<<“\n”`用于在输出末尾添加换行,使得输出结果更具可读性。
5. C++语言特点:
C++语言发展自C语言,继承了其灵活性和高效性,同时也引入了面向对象的概念。C++支持结构化编程,提供了丰富的运算符,包括算术、逻辑和位运算,以及灵活的数据结构,这使得它既能编写大型系统程序,也能处理小型控制任务。同时,由于C++的语法相对宽松,程序员有较大的设计自由度,但也意味着调试可能需要更多的技巧和经验。
6. 可移植性和挑战:
C++程序具有较好的可移植性,编写好的代码可以在不同的计算机平台上运行,但这也对编程者的技能提出了要求。对于初学者来说,理解和掌握C++的语法规则以及调试技巧是个挑战。
一维数组元素的引用是C++编程中的基石,理解这些基本概念有助于构建更复杂的程序结构和实现高效的数据操作。在实际开发中,熟悉并熟练运用这些知识至关重要。
152 浏览量
2012-12-24 上传
2011-08-06 上传
2024-11-11 上传
2024-11-02 上传
2024-11-06 上传
2024-11-02 上传
2024-11-08 上传
2024-11-08 上传

辰可爱啊
- 粉丝: 21
最新资源
- Java实现推箱子小程序技术解析
- Hopp Doc Gen CLI:打造HTTPS API文档利器
- 掌握Pentaho Kettle解决方案与代码实践
- 教育机器人大赛51组代码展示自主算法
- 初学者指南:Android拨号器应用开发教程
- 必胜客美食宣传广告的精致FLASH源码解析
- 全技术领域资源覆盖的在线食品商城购物网站源码
- 一键式FTP部署Flutter Web应用工具发布
- macOS下安装nVidia驱动的简易教程
- EGOTableViewPullRefresh: GitHub热门下拉刷新Demo介绍
- MMM-ModuleScheduler模块:MagicMirror的显示与通知调度工具
- 哈工大单片机课程上机实验代码完整版
- 1000W逆变器PCB与原理图设计制作教程
- DIV+CSS3打造的炫彩照片墙与动画效果
- 计算机网络基础与应用:微课版实训教程
- gvim73_46:最新GVIM编辑器的发布与应用